Pramipexole Dihydrochloride is the hydrochloride salt of pramipexole, a benzothiazole derivative. As a nonergot dopamine agonist, pramipexole binds to D2 and D3 dopamine receptors in the striatum and substantia nigra of the brain.

DescriptionPramipexole Dihydrochloride is a D2/3 agonist. It acts by reducing mitochondrial ROS production and inhibiting the activation of apoptotic pathways.(In Vitro):Pramipexole dihydrochloride hydrate shows a low binding affinity for D1-type receptor, with an IC50 of >50,000 nM.Pramipexole dihydrochloride hydrate (0.01-10?μM; 72 hours) produces dose-dependent increases of dendritic arborization and soma size.Pramipexole dihydrochloride hydrate attenuates levodopa-induced toxicity in mesencephalic cultures.(In Vivo):Pramipexole dihydrochloride hydrate (0.25-1 mg/kg; i.p.) significantly reduces the infarction volume in animals.Pramipexole dihydrochloride hydrate improves neurological recovery.Pramipexole dihydrochloride hydrate prevents ischemic cell death via mitochondrial pathways in ischemic stroke.

Animal Model:Male Wistar rats weighing 250-300 g (16-18 weeks old)Dosage:0.25 mg/kg, 1 mg/kg Administration:Intraperitoneal injection Result:Decreased infarction volume as compared to tMCAO (transient middle cerebral artery occlusion)-only animals.
